Lagos State, Nigeria, June 2020Dozens of homes were flooded in Ikorodu, Lagos, 28 June 2020. Lagos State Emergency Management Agency (LASEMA) said no fatalities were reported. Flooding was a result of localized heavy rainfall and worsened by blocked drainage channels in the area.Sun 28 Jun 2020FloodList provided by Copernicus GLOFAS
